Package: cosmo
Title: Supervised detection of conserved motifs in DNA sequences
Version: 1.10.0
Author: Oliver Bembom, Fabian Gallusser, and Sandrine Dudoit
Description: cosmo searches a set of unaligned DNA sequences for a
        shared motif that may, for example, represent a common
        transcription factor binding site. The algorithm is similar to
        MEME, but also allows the user to specify a set of constraints
        that the position weight matrix of the unknown motif must
        satisfy. Such constraints may include bounds on the information
        content across certain regions of the unknown motif, for
        example, and can often be formulated on the basis of prior
        knowledge about the structure of the transcription factor in
        question. The unknown motif width, the distribution of motif
        occurrences (OOPS, ZOOPS, or TCM), as well as the appropriate
        constraint set can be selected data-adaptively.
